Every hair stylist knows that having the right tools and supplies is critical to delivering top-notch service. From cutting and styling tools to essential products, here’s a comprehensive guide to the must-have supplies every hair stylist should have in their arsenal.

Cutting Tools

Scissors and Shears: These are the backbone of any stylist’s toolkit. Investing in high-quality scissors and shears can make a significant difference in precision and ease of use. Include both straight and thinning shears to handle various cutting techniques.

Razors: For stylists who specialize in texturizing and creating more modern, edgy looks, a quality razor is a must. Razors provide the flexibility to shape and texturize hair in ways that scissors cannot.

Styling Tools

Hair Dryers: A powerful and adjustable hair dryer is essential for every hair stylist. Look for models that offer different heat and speed settings, as well as attachments like diffusers and concentrators to cater to a variety of hair types and styles.

Flat Irons and Curling Irons: These tools are indispensable for creating sleek, straight styles and gorgeous curls or waves. Opt for professional-grade irons that offer adjustable heat settings and materials that protect hair from excessive heat damage.

Brushes and Combs: A variety of brushes and combs is necessary for different tasks, from detangling to creating volume and intricate styles. Paddle brushes, round brushes, and fine-tooth combs should all be part of your collection.

Hair Products

Shampoos and Conditioners: Offering a range of sulfate-free, moisturizing, and color-protecting shampoos and conditioners can help meet the diverse needs of clients. Choose products that cater to different hair types and issues.

Styling Products: Mousse, gels, serums, and hairsprays are vital for setting and holding styles. Ensure you have a variety to maintain flexibility in creating different looks.

Treatments: Hair treatments, such as deep conditioners, keratin treatments, and scalp treatments, are crucial for maintaining hair health. These products help address specific hair problems and improve overall hair quality.

Additional Essentials

Capes and Aprons: To keep clients and yourself clean and comfortable, high-quality, stain-resistant capes and aprons are necessary. They should be easy to clean and durable.

Sanitation Supplies: Hygiene and cleanliness cannot be compromised. Keep a good stock of disinfectants, sanitizers, and clean towels to ensure all tools and surfaces are kept sterile.

Hair Clips and Sectioning Tools: These are critical for managing hair during cutting and styling. Various clamps, clips, and sectioning tools help in organizing hair to make the process more efficient and effective.

Mirrors: A good-quality, large mirror is indispensable for both the stylist and client to see the progress and final results clearly. Consider both handheld and wall-mounted options.
